About the Role

As our CRM Executive, you will work with the CRM Manager to plan and execute email and SMS marketing campaigns. This is an exciting time to join the CRM team at [Employer hidden], as we build and develop the new CRM strategy for the business. Whilst initially focusing on our dental membership plans, recalls, practice specific communication requests and event day communications, the role will include;

  • The set-up, scheduling, and deployment of one-time, recurring, and triggered campaigns
  • Identifying target audiences for campaigns
  • Building customer segmentations to deliver targeted and personalised messaging
  • Delivering flawless campaign execution by working to agreed processes and SLAs
  • Building contact databases using PowerBI and Excel to ensure correct patients are targeted and correct information is included
  • Proofing communications to ensure the highest standard, including checking all links, proofreading copy, and checking mobile/device rendering
  • Analysing customer behaviour to inform CRM initiatives
  • Monitoring and reporting on CRM campaign performance
  • Ensuring compliance with data protection laws and regulations

Skills & Competencies

  • Ability to take ownership of your own work, and care about the quality of work delivered to ensure high levels of service with both the technical and communication elements of the role
  • Strong analytical skills and the ability to interpret customer behaviour data
  • Strong working knowledge and track record of using an email platform to segment and deliver CRM messaging
  • Experience with A/B testing of email campaigns
  • Experience creating dynamic content and personalisation within emails
  • Experience building out automations
  • Knowledge of HTML, CSS Excel, responsive email design
